COLUMBUS – No fingerprints, no dental records. All Columbus Police detectives have to go on in the city’s latest murder is the victim’s legs.

Homicide detectives say the two human legs were found in the trash at Local Waste Services, a waste-collection facility at 1300 S. Airport Road, at approximately 3:53 p.m. Tuesday.
The case is being investigated as a homicide, but there are no known suspects or motives and investigators did not release any more information.
This is the 30th homicide of 2017 in Columbus.
